Цель: Получение практических навыков по установке и настройке службы DNS. Практическое использование DNS.
1. Схема с указанием зон
В данной лабораторной работе проектируется зона glaz.ru (Рисунок – "Схема зоны с указанием принадлежащих зоне компьютеров и поддоменов" на стр. 2).
Данная зона содержит поддомен 3-го уровня kipish.glaz.ru, в который входит станция olya.kipish.glaz.ru с адресом 192.168.50.1.
Домен второго уровня glaz.ru включает в себя станции:
- spider.glaz.ru с псевдонимом www.glaz.ru и адресом 192.168.50.4
- ira.glaz.ru с псевдонимом lisixin.glaz.ru и адресом 192.168.50.5
- lexa.glaz.ru с адресом 192.168.50.6
2. Порядок добавления ресурсных записей
Ресурсная запись определяет символическое имя узла (хоста) и соответствующий данному имени IP-адрес.
Для создания ресурсной записи следует выделить мышкой зону или поддомен и щёлкнуть "New Host…", либо выбрать "New other record…", а в появившемся диалоговом окне в поле "Select a resource record type…" выбрать строку "Host".
Затем появиться новое окно "New Resource record", где на вкладке указан тип создаваемой записи – запись типа А (Host(A)), в поле "Parent domain" указывается имя корневого для данного узла домена (glaz.ru).
Далее в поле "Host" требуется ввести символьное имя хоста, а в поле "IP address" – соответствующий данному имени хоста IP-адрес. Для создания соответствующей указательной записи (pointer record, PTR) в зоне обратного просмотра необходимо установить галочку в поле "Create associated pointer (PTR) record".
После этого в папке "Forward Lookup Zones -> glaz.ru" появиться новая строка записи типа А.
Для создания псевдонимов (aliasing) узлов необходимо щёлкнуть правой кнопкой мыши на имени зоны или поддомена и выбрать в появившемся меню пункт "New Alias…".
Появиться диалоговое окно, "New Resource record", где на вкладке указан тип создаваемой записи – псевдоним (Alias(CNAME)), в поле "Parent domain" указано имя корневого для данного узла домена (glaz.ru).
В поле "Alias name" следует ввести псевдоним узла (хоста), а в поле "Fully qualified name for target host" необходимо ввести полное имя хоста, для которого создаётся псевдоним.
3. Порядок проведения теста системы
Тестирования работоспособности сервера DNS возможно выполнить двумя способами: с помощью команды ping, которой в качестве параметра передавать символьное имя узла (хоста), либо с помощью утилиты nslookup.
Для тестирования помощью команды ping необходимо выполнить:
ping ira.glaz.ru
Успешное выполнение программы с отображением соответствующего указанному имени узла IP-адреса:
Pinging ira.glaz.ru [192.168.50.5] with 32 bytes of data:
Будет свидетельствовать о правильной настройке сервера и клиентов DNS.
Другой вариант – набрать в командной строке на компьютере клиенте команду:
nslookup
После этого программа отобразит настройки DNS-клиента
C:\nslookup
Default Server: spider.glaz.ru
Address: 192.168.50.4
>
, и если они правильные выдаст приглашение ">".
После выданного приглашения для ввода команд для проверки работоспособности прямой зоны сервера DNS необходимо ввести символьное имя узла и нажать Enter. В случае верной настройки прямой зоны программы выдаст на экран имя и адрес текущего сервера DNS, а также в случае существующего имени введённого узла – соответственно имя данного узла и его IP-адрес:
> olya.kipish.glaz.ru
Server: spider.glaz.ru
Address: 192.168.50.4
Name: olya.kipish.glaz.ru
Address: 192.168.50.1
Кроме этого утилита nslookup позволяет проверить правильность настроек обратной зоны сервера DNS. Для этого после приглашения необходимо ввести IP-адрес узла, в случае правильных настроек будет отображено имя узла, соответствующего введённому IP-адресу.
> 192.168.50.6
Server: spider.glaz.ru
Address: 192.168.50.4
Name: lexa.glaz.ru
Address: 192.168.50.6
4. Содержимое настроечных файлов DNS
Настроечные файлы DNS включают в себя:
- файл прямой зоны - glaz.ru.dns
- файл обратной зоны – 50.168.192.in-addr.arpa.dns
- кэш-файл cashe.dns
- загрузочный файл boot
4.1 Файл прямой зоны – glaz.ru.dns
;
; Database file glaz.ru.dns for glaz.ru zone.
; Zone version: 12
;
Запись SOA (start of Authority) определяет параметры зоны DNS. Данная запись содержит поля:
- spider.glaz.ru. – имя хоста, на котором создан данный файл
- admin.glaz.ru – контактный e-mail лица, ответственного за данную зону
- 12; serial number – номер версии файла зоны. Он увеличивается каждый раз при редактировании параметров зоны
- 900; refresh – время в секундах, которое ожидает вторичный DNS сервер между проверками настроек данного сервера
- 600; retry – время в секундах, которое ожидает вторичный сервер между неудачными проверками настроек данного сервера
- 86400; expire – время в секундах, в течение которого вторичный DNS сервер сохраняет настройки зоны. По истечении данного времени старая информация о зоне будет удалена
@ IN SOA spider.glaz.ru. admin.glaz.ru. (
12 ; serial number
900 ; refresh
600 ; retry
86400 ; expire
3600 ) ; minimum TTL
;
; Zone NS records
;
Уважаемый посетитель!
Чтобы распечатать файл, скачайте его (в формате Word).
Ссылка на скачивание - внизу страницы.